Is Gorilla Glue Safe For Food Surfaces. No, gorilla glue is not food safe and should never come into contact with items that are used for consuming or preparing food or beverages. Gorilla glue is not food safe due to its chemical composition and potential risks associated with ingestion. If you need to make any repairs or bond surfaces together, it is an excellent option to consider,. Cyanoacrylate glue is a safe and effective adhesive that can be used in the kitchen. Even if gorilla glue is not directly applied to food items, there is still a risk of contamination if it comes into contact with utensils, plates, or other surfaces used for food preparation or consumption.
